Founded in 2000, ILCHASE has been constantly evolving over the years.

Utilizing a research-based approach to storm chasing, our team provides all weather data, video, and information we capture to any and all government agencies, universities and other research organizations completely free of charge. Drawing on years of experience and an extended network of weather & technology specialists, we are constantly looking for new innovations to help weather hobbyists.

We do provide storm footage to major television networks.  We also provide on camera appearances for television, and other special programs.

ILCHASE conducts spotter training seminars at local levels to assist government and the general public with storm spotting.  We have vast experience in giving weather presentations for schools and corporations.

ILCHASE NFP is an Illinois Registered Not for Profit Corporation. Registration number: 69057098

Federal EIN: 46-2779891